Chris interview tldr

Some short info from interview with Chris:

Agent duplicates/Hexcoins. They know how many players are upset. There will be some changes soon.

Story updates will be always priority, but it doesn’t mean they would ignore group content. He want to add some more group stuff (old and new), but it takes time. Every new group content has to be scaled across all game audience. They cannot release content available only for endgamers, without story/lower tiers versions. That is why they are looking into some old instanced boss fights to make them suitable for high tier difficulty or group stuff. But not all of them are suitable for it (eg. Unbound fight is more likely for rework than fights with Mara or Beaumont).

PVP is not dead for devs. Before adding new pvp zone (most likely Fusang), there has to be some changes/rebalances.

64bit client is on hold.

Housing will never be available, due to massive amount of work. However they plan to make some updates and changes in museum.

There will be QoL/bugfixes/rebalances patch soon.

There will be first teases for anniversary event soon.

Agent system is success, game is much more alive. There will be new batch of agents soon. He would be happy if some of agents would become regular NPCs with their own quests in game.

He would like to look back into some unfinished stories from the past (incl. faction stuff) in story updates, not only updates tied to new/upcoming zones.

He plans better communication with community about actual upcoming stuff. He would like to start with newsletters, but it takes some time. If everything would go smoothy the first one would come around anniversary event.

His top priority is made updates more frequently as he is well aware how long waiting is dangerous for game. He will try to make team ready for 1 update per two months +/-.

There will never be alttab targeting option.

They will not alllow to pick up specific dungeon/scenario, because they don’t want to end like in TSW people running some dungeons only and ignoring others. Moreover it would make things difficult to those people who would like to queue for these less popular dungeons. And with smaller game population it would screw things up.

His most loved agent is Carter, his most loved weapon is chaos.

They don’t plan to change agent drops from the last boss blue dungeon chests/regional bosses only (players suggestion was to make them available from grey ones, but with lower drop rate). However they monitor drop rates and how many players have agents if there would be some imbalance, they are open to changes.

Rare purple versions of agents will never have better stats than blue versions.

There is an information embargo about Dark Agharta. They will not reveal anything soon. All things have its own time.

They are aware how wanted, rare and popular are some cache weapons. They are discussing possibilities how offer some stuff from older caches. There are several different options on the table how to do it, but nothing was decided yet.
